Turnaround is the fourth studio album by Irish boy band Westlife and it was released on 24 November 2003.

The first single released was the upbeat track, "Hey Whatever". The song is essentially a cover of Irish rock band Relish's Rainbow Zephyr but with a slightly changed set of lyrics and a different song title. The next single was a cover of the Barry Manilow hit, "Mandy". The band's version was an instant hit, earning them their 12th UK number one and an Irish record of the year award. "Obvious", an original song, was the third and final single released from this album. The song "Turn Around" was released on airwaves in South Africa and charted at #4. Turnaround is sold 7 million copies worldwide.

Turnaround was the last album to feature former band member Bryan McFadden. The album was the 23rd best selling of 2003 in the UK.
